PATNA HIGH COURT
PRABHAT KUMAR SINGH, J
Pavitra Singh @ Pavittar Singh – Appellant
Versus
The State of Bihar – Respondent
C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E PRABHAT KUMAR SINGH ORAL ORDER
4 29-01-2026 Despite valid service of notice, no one appears on behalf of the respondent no. 2.
2. Heard learned counsel for the appellant and learned Special P.P. for of the State.
3. This appeal has been filed against the order dated
15.09.2025 passed by learned 1st ADJ cum Special Judge, 578 of 2024, registered under Sections 191(2), 191(3), 190, 126(2), 115 (2), 118(1), 117(2), 109, 132, 111 of the BNS and Section 3 (i)(d), 3(i)(dh) of Scheduled Castes and Scheduled Tribes (Prevention of Atrocities) Act (for short “SC/ST Act”), whereby the prayer for bail of appellant has been rejected.
4. As per prosecution case, it is alleged that this appellant along with other accused persons attacked police officials and caused injuries while they were conducting raid.
5. Learned counsel for the appellant submits that there is general and omnibus allegation levelled against the appellant. No specific allegation of overt act has been attributed to the appellant.
